Where to Stay in Ibiza 2026 | Best Areas + Hotel Map

Ibiza offers two personalities: the legendary party island of superclubs and beach clubs, and the bohemian retreat of yoga, wellness, and hidden coves. Where you stay determines which Ibiza you experience. Party seekers head to Playa d'en Bossa or San Antonio; couples and families choose Santa Eulària or the north; those wanting both stay in Ibiza Town.

Quick Guide: Best Areas

Ibiza Town (Eivissa): Dalt Vila fortress, marina, nightlife, restaurants, gay scene
Playa d'en Bossa: Beach clubs, superclubs, package hotels, non-stop party
San Antonio (Sant Antoni): Sunset strip, Café del Mar, budget nightlife, British scene
Santa Eulària: Family-friendly, upscale calm, marina, beach promenade
Talamanca: Quiet beach, Ibiza Town proximity, local restaurants, families
North Coast (Portinatx / Sant Joan): Nature, remote beaches, hiking, yoga retreats, hippie heritage

Things to Know

  • Hotels near Dalt Vila walls can be very noisy on party nights
  • Playa d'en Bossa is non-stop - not suitable if you want any sleep before 04:00
  • San Antonio West End has reputation for rowdy British stag/hen parties
  • August is extremely expensive and crowded - consider June or September

Understanding Ibiza Geography

Ibiza is a small island (40km x 20km) with the main town (Eivissa/Ibiza Town) in the southeast. Playa d'en Bossa stretches south from there. San Antonio sits on the west coast (best sunsets). Santa Eulària is northeast. The mountainous north (Es Amunts) offers rural escape. Buses connect major areas; car useful for beaches.

Main Districts Southeast: Ibiza Town (historic/nightlife), Playa d'en Bossa (party beach), Talamanca (quiet beach). West: San Antonio (sunsets/budget party). Northeast: Santa Eulària (families). North: Portinatx, Sant Joan (nature/wellness).

Smart Booking Tips for Ibiza

  • 1 Book 3-4 months ahead for July-August peak season
  • 2 Closing parties (late September-October) book fast - legendary events
  • 3 Opening parties (May-June) offer good weather with smaller crowds
  • 4 Many clubs release tickets 2-4 weeks ahead - check Resident Advisor
  • 5 Agroturismo (farm stays) offer authentic alternative to hotels
  • 6 Consider multiple bases - few nights party zone, few nights north coast
